Sally Armstrong is a Canadian journalist, author, and human rights activist known for her work highlighting women's rights and global humanitarian issues. She has written several influential books, including her recent collaboration with Sima Samar, 'Outspoken: My Fight for Freedom and Human Rights in Afghanistan.' Armstrong is also recognized for her compelling storytelling and advocacy for social justice.
